About Us
Technology with a Purpose. OCLC supports thousands of libraries worldwide in making information more accessible and useful. We provide shared technology services, original research, and community programs that help libraries meet the evolving needs of their users and communities.

Job Summary
The Technical Manager is responsible for leading technical teams within the OCLC Wise platform and will have management responsibility for up to 9 people. This role combines people leadership, delivery management, technical direction, and cross-functional collaboration to ensure the platform remains reliable, secure, scalable, and aligned with customer and business needs.
Working through Team Leads and senior technical professionals, the Technical Manager develops talent, drives operational excellence, manages cross-team dependencies, and supports the execution of strategic initiatives. This role partners closely with Product, Engineering, Architecture, DevOps, Operations, and Customer Support to ensure successful delivery of platform capabilities while maintaining a focus on long-term sustainability, performance, and customer outcomes.
